{"schema_version":"1.0","canonical_url":"https://patentable.app/patents/US-9854575","patent":{"patent_number":"US-9854575","title":"Method for transmitting and receiving control information and apparatus for the same","assignee":null,"inventors":[],"filing_date":"2016-02-24T00:00:00.000Z","publication_date":"2017-12-26T00:00:00.000Z","cpc_codes":["H04W","H04L","H04L","H04L","H04L","H04L","H04W","H04W","H04L","H04L","H04L"],"num_claims":12,"abstract":"The present invention relates to a wireless communication and, more specifically, to a method for transmitting an HARQ) response by a UE in a wireless communication system, and an apparatus for the same. The method includes receiving an E-PDCCH signal on at least one of a plurality of enhanced physical downlink control channel (E-PDCCH) sets, each E-PDCCH set including a plurality of resources units indexed per E-PDCCH set; and transmitting the HARQ response using a physical uplink control channel (PUCCH) resource determined using the index of the first resource unit among one or more resource units carrying the E-PDCCH signal, wherein the index of the first resource unit is determined on the basis of the E-PDCCH set having the lowest index among the plurality of E-PDCCH sets when specific conditions are satisfied."},"analysis":{"summary":"The Method for Transmitting and Receiving Control Information and Apparatus for the Same patent introduces a novel approach to optimize the transmission of control information in wireless communication systems.
